Grilled Shrimp with Fresh Tomato Sauce and Angel Hair Pasta

Description

Everything except the pasta is done on the grill in this quick and delicious recipe. Shrimp bathe in a yummy marinade while the rest of the ingredients are prepped. Angel hair pasta cooks in about 5 minutes, so have it ready and out of the way, before you go to the grill. Once you get the ingredients outside, things will go very quickly! A Caesar salad and some hot garlic bread would be great sides!

Ingredients

  • ¼ cup herb-infused extra-virgin olive oil
  • ½ lemon, juiced
  • salt and ground black pepper to taste
  • 1 pound fresh sh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 (8 ounce) package angel hair pasta
  • 2 teaspoons herb-infused extra-virgin olive oil
  • ½ red onion, thinly sliced
  • 2 Roma tomatoes,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• ¼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• ½ cup dry white wine
  • ¼ cup heavy cream
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
